![]() BlakeneyThe town of Blakeney is located on the North Norfolk Coast. The quay is a perfect place for crabbing and you'll find many people trying it out on a summers afternoon. Blakeney PointBlakeney Point is a natural spit in to the North Sea. The spit is home to a colony of seals. The site is managed by the National Trust who aim to maintain a safe habitat for the seals and birds who nest there. Boat trips are run regularly from the Quay at Blakeney and Morston by several locally run companies. BlakeneyOnline.co.uk/For more information about the town, please see our Blakeney portal site. |
